Romans 2:12-16

12All who sin apart from the law will also perish apart from the law, and all who sin under the law will be judged by the law.
13For it is not the hearers of the law who are righteous before God, but it is the doers of the law who will be declared righteous.
14Indeed, when Gentiles, who do not have the law, do by nature what the law requires, they are a law to themselves, even though they do not have the law.
15So they show that the work of the law is written on their hearts, their consciences also bearing witness, and their thoughts either accusing or defending them
16on the day when God will judge men’s secrets through Christ Jesus, as proclaimed by my gospel.
— Romans 2:12-16
